Feeding out of the enclosure in a separate container is very old school. It was believed that only breeders fed in the enclosure because of the time it would take to feed a very large collection out of enclosure. Some also believed it would cause the snake to associate anything coming into with tank as food. Turns out, it works better feeding them in the enclosure. This is why so many recommend it, myself included. It is easy on all involved. The snake, the keeper, less chance of getting bitten or stressing out the animal with a possible chance of regurgitating. Trust me, I feed out of cage way too long, with a very large boa collection.
